What Every Estate Planner Needs to Know About the Laws of Other New England States & Florida
On March 6, Leigh Newman will be speaking at "What Every Estate Planner Needs to Know About the Laws of Other New England States & Florida," a seminar and live webcast presented by Massachusetts Continuing Legal Education (MCLE) New England. The seminar will address the estate tax regimes and pertinent laws of each New England state and laws in Florida that affect residents of Florida and who may want to adopt a Florida domicile. Newman will focus on the estate tax laws of Connecticut, highlighting recent changes and laws of particular interest to practitioners in other New England states, including the new Connecticut estate tax, estate tax filing requirements, state-only marital deductions, probate fees and the new power of attorney act.
